Scope of Report

The current report provides a detailed survey of congenital heart defect devices in the U.S. This report highlights the current and future market potential of congenital heart defect devices and supplements this with a detailed analysis of the competitive landscape, technological advancements and market dynamics such as market drivers and factors restraining market growth. The report also covers market projections to 2035 and provides company profiles. The report details the types of devices involved in the treatment of congenital heart defects such as pulmonary valved conduits, pulmonary and cardiovascular patches, septal occluders and mechanical mitral valves. For market estimates, data has been provided for 2018 (the base year), 2019 and 2035 (the forecast year).

Information Sources

The publisher conducted primary and secondary investigations to collect data. Secondary information sources included company websites, investor presentations, annual reports, U.S. SEC filings, and corporate white papers. Information from organizations and associations such as the American Heart Association, Heart Organization, the Society of Thoracic Surgeons and the Center for Disease Control and Prevention is also included. The report also includes information from primary research, collected primarily through telephone interviews with key opinion leaders and subject matter experts in the congenital heart defect field.
